Product Introduction

In common‑rail pump engineering, the static radial clearance measured at ambient pressure is merely a starting point. As rail pressure climbs to 1,800 bar and beyond, both the plunger and the barrel undergo hydrostatic expansion – the plunger swells radially due to internal pressure, while the barrel bore expands outward due to the same force acting from within. The net change in clearance (the difference between these two expansions) is rarely zero; in conventional designs, the plunger often expands faster than the barrel, reducing the effective gap by 1–2 µm at full pressure. This pressure‑induced tightening may seem beneficial, but it creates a non‑linear clearance‑pressure relationship that alters leakage characteristics unpredictably across the engine load range. The U946B‑00 resolves this by precision‑matching the elastic moduli and wall thickness of the plunger and barrel so that their radial expansions are nearly identical across the entire pressure spectrum (200–2,000 bar). The result is a clearance that varies by less than 0.3 µm from idle to full load, delivering stable internal leakage and consistent injection quantity regardless of operating pressure – a feature that calibration engineers have long sought but few aftermarket plungers can provide.

🔬 Hydrostatic Expansion Matching – The Elasticity Design Principle

 

Hydrostatic expansion is governed by Lame's equations for thick‑walled cylinders. For a given internal pressure, the radial expansion of a cylinder depends on its inner diameter, outer diameter, and elastic modulus. The U946B‑00 is designed so that:

The plunger (solid cylinder) expands radially at a rate of approximately 0.28 µm per 1,000 bar, due to Poisson's effect and the bulk modulus of the steel.

The barrel (hollow cylinder with a specific outer diameter and wall thickness) expands outward at a rate of approximately 0.32 µm per 1,000 bar.

The 0.04 µm/1,000 bar difference results in a net clearance variation of less than 0.08 µm over the operating range – effectively constant. This is achieved not by changing the material (both are 100Cr6), but by adjusting the barrel's outer diameter (slightly larger than standard) to reduce its expansion rate, and by using a low‑nickel variant for the plunger that has a marginally lower Poisson's ratio. The result is a truly pressure‑independent clearance.

⚡ Injection Consistency – The Pressure‑Independent Advantage

 

The constant clearance across the pressure range yields a linear leakage‑pressure relationship – leakage increases proportionally with pressure, rather than exponentially as seen when clearance narrows at high pressure. This linearity simplifies the ECU's pressure control algorithm, allowing faster and more stable regulation. In real‑world tests on a 6‑cylinder 9‑L bus engine:

Rail pressure settling time (after a load step): reduced from 180 ms to 120 ms.

Injection quantity variation between full load and idle: 0.5 % (vs. 2.1 % for standard plunger).

Low‑speed drivability (lugging test): the engine maintained smooth operation without the typical "surge" caused by pressure‑dependent leakage.

The benefit is most noticeable in urban bus duty cycles, where frequent load changes demand rapid pressure response. Operators reported reduced smoke during acceleration and a 3 % improvement in fuel economy over the standard plunger.
